YouTuber MarkRober is a former NASA and Apple engineer turned science experimenter. He likes to use a good amount of Adafruit parts and that makes us happy.
In the video Shark Attack Test- Human Blood vs. Fish Blood, Adafruit Feather boards are used to remotely pump fish or human blood into the ocean frequented by sharks to see which they prefer.
